The Pentagon is wary of the new thriller 'A House of Dynamite,' which depicts a scenario where US missile defenses fail against a nuclear missile aimed at Chicago. The Missile Defense Agency argues that the film inaccurately represents their capabilities, claiming modern interceptors have a high success rate, contrary to the film's portrayal. While the movie emphasizes potential failures in deterrence, it also downplays the effectiveness of the US missile defense system, which remains a vital component of national security.
